96SEO 2026-03-28 22:09 8
本文共计1927个文字,预计阅读时间需要8分钟。

基于ER模型反演数据库应用系统的区别
随着信息技术的飞速发展,数据库技术在各行各业中的应用越来越广泛。在众多数据库应用系统中,基于ER(Entity-Relationship,实体-联系)模型反演的数据库应用系统因其独特的优势,在众多数据库系统中脱颖而出。本文将从以下几个方面阐述基于ER模型反演数据库应用系统的区别。
一、ER模型的概念及特点
ER模型是一种用于描述实体及实体之间关系的数据库模型,它以实体为基本单元,通过实体间的关系来表示现实世界中各个事物之间的联系。ER模型具有以下特点:
1. 实体:ER模型中的实体可以代表现实世界中的任何事物,如人、物、事件等。
2. 属性:实体具有若干属性,用以描述实体的特征,如人的姓名、年龄、性别等。
3. 关系:实体之间的关系描述了实体之间的相互联系,如师生关系、同事关系等。
4. 实体集:由若干具有相同属性和关系的实体构成的集合。
二、基于ER模型反演数据库应用系统的区别
1. 设计方法:基于ER模型反演的数据库应用系统采用ER图作为设计工具,将现实世界中的事物转化为数据库中的实体、属性和关系,使得数据库设计更加直观、易理解。
2. 设计效率:与传统数据库设计方法相比,基于ER模型反演的数据库应用系统设计效率更高。ER图将实体、属性和关系有机地结合在一起,降低了数据库设计过程中的冗余和错误。
3. 易用性:基于ER模型反演的数据库应用系统在易用性方面具有明显优势。用户可以通过ER图直观地了解数据库结构,方便进行数据查询、更新和维护。
4. 可扩展性:基于ER模型反演的数据库应用系统具有较强的可扩展性。在数据库应用过程中,可根据实际需求添加新的实体、属性和关系,满足不断变化的应用场景。
5. 可维护性:基于ER模型反演的数据库应用系统具有良好的可维护性。在数据库应用过程中,若需要对实体、属性和关系进行调整,只需在ER图中进行修改,即可同步更新数据库结构。
6. 适用范围:基于ER模型反演的数据库应用系统适用于各类业务系统,如企业资源计划(ERP)、客户关系管理(CRM)等。
三、总结
基于ER模型反演的数据库应用系统在诸多方面具有显著优势,为数据库设计、开发和应用提供了有力支持。随着信息技术的不断发展,基于ER模型反演的数据库应用系统将在更多领域发挥重要作用。
数据结构的抽象化:ER模型将数据库应用系统的数据结构从物理存储细节中抽象出来,以实体、属性和关系的形式表示。这种抽象化使得数据的组织和访问更加灵活和易于理解,同时也降低了数据的冗余和不一致性。
数据的独立性:ER模型通过实体和关系的定义,将数据与数据操作分离开来。这种分离使得数据库应用系统能够独立于具体的数据存储和访问方式,实现数据的逻辑独立性和物理独立性。这样,当数据库的存储方式发生变化时,只需要修改数据操作的实现,而不需要修改应用程序的逻辑。
数据的一致性和完整性:ER模型通过定义实体的属性和关系的约束条件,可以保证数据的一致性和完整性。例如,可以定义实体的属性不能为NULL、关系的参与度和基数等。这些约束条件可以在数据库应用系统中自动检查和执行,确保数据的正确性。
数据的共享和集成:ER模型提供了一种描述数据的标准化方法,使得不同应用系统中的数据可以进行共享和集成。通过定义实体和关系的模式,可以将不同应用系统中的数据整合成一个统一的数据库,实现数据的共享和集成。这样,不同应用系统之间可以共享数据,减少了数据的冗余和不一致性。
数据的查询和操作:ER模型通过定义实体和关系之间的联系,可以方便地进行数据的查询和操作。通过定义实体的属性和关系的操作,可以实现对数据的增删改查等操作。这样,用户可以通过简单的查询语句和操作命令,快速地获取所需的数据和实现对数据的管理。
ER模型反映数据库应用系统的三个主要区别:
实体的表示:ER模型通过实体来表示现实世界中的对象或概念。实体可以是具体的物体,也可以是抽象的概念。每个实体都有属性,属性描述了实体的特征或性质。通过实体的表示,ER模型能够准确地反映数据库应用系统中需要存储和管理的数据。
关系的表示:ER模型通过关系来表示实体之间的联系。关系可以是一对一、一对多或多对多的关系。关系可以有属性,属性描述了关系的特征或性质。通过关系的表示,ER模型能够准确地反映数据库应用系统中实体之间的关系以及这些关系的性质。
数据库结构的表示:ER模型通过图形化的方式来表示数据库的结构。图形化的表示方式便于设计者和用户理解和交流。通过ER模型,设计者可以清楚地了解数据库应用系统中的实体、属性和关系之间的关系,并根据需求进行适当的调整和优化。
总而言之,ER模型通过实体、属性和关系的表示来反映数据库应用系统的特征和结构。它能够准确地描述数据库中的数据及其关系,为数据库设计和管理提供了有效的工具和方法。
ER模型与其他概念模型相比,具有以下几个区别:
强调实体和实体之间的关系:ER模型通过实体和关系之间的联系,强调了实体之间的关系。实体是现实世界中具有独立存在和特征的事物,而关系则是描述实体之间的联系和交互。这使得ER模型能够更加直观地反映数据库应用系统中的实体及其之间的关系。
提供了丰富的建模元素:ER模型提供了一系列的建模元素,如实体、属性、关系、关系属性等。这些建模元素可以灵活地组合和使用,以满足不同数据库应用系统的需求。例如,实体可以包括人、物、地点等,属性可以包括姓名、年龄、地址等,关系可以包括拥有、属于、关联等。
支持多对多关系:ER模型支持多对多关系的表示。多对多关系是指一个实体可以与多个其他实体相互关联,而一个实体也可以与多个其他实体相互关联。这种关系在数据库应用系统中十分常见,如学生和课程之间的关系就是一个多对多关系。
易于转化为关系模型:ER模型可以比较容易地转化为关系模型,即用关系表来表示实体和关系。关系模型是一种用表格和键来表示实体、属性和关系的模型,是数据库应用系统的基础。通过将ER模型转化为关系模型,可以更好地在实际的数据库系统中实现和管理数据。
总之,ER模型通过强调实体和实体之间的关系,并提供丰富的建模元素,能够更加直观地反映数据库应用系统的特点和需求。同时,它也为数据库设计人员提供了一种转化为关系模型的基础,以实现数据的有效管理和查询。
作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back